SWISH SWISH SWISH SWISH— Sharp Sword Qi sliced through the void. With each slash, a Robber Ant fell. The thick armor and two huge pincers on the Robber Ants were completely unable to block the Thick-Backed Saber in the slightest.
"Haha, this is incredible! So exhilarating!" Zhaang Ye became a whirlwind, the Thick-Backed Saber in his hands dancing like a nimble snake. Weaker Robber Ants were slain in a single strike. If he encountered a powerful one, he would retreat after one blow and wait for another opportunity to attack. This feeling of unrestrained freedom, of moving like a fish in water, was something Zhaang Ye had never experienced before.
This was already the fifteenth day since Zhaang Ye had entered the Ant Robbing Plain. During these fifteen days, Zhaang Ye and the Mammoth had raided several Tribulation Ant Nests, spending every day in fierce battle.
The biggest advantage of being with the Mammoth was that Zhaang Ye could attack with abandon, without needing to worry about his own safety. If he ran into a particularly powerful Robber Ant, the Mammoth would step in to help deal with it. Thus, although Zhaang Ye had been gravely injured time and again over these past days, his life had never been in danger.
The constant, fierce battles allowed Zhaang Ye’s Saber Technique to progress even further. Now, when he executed it, his technique faintly contained a trace of rotating power.
The rotating power consisted of three parts. The first was the rotation of his Body Technique. By leveraging the Rotating Power of his Body Technique, Zhaang Ye could use his physical body to execute more powerful Sword Techniques. The second was the rotation of his Sword Force. A rotating Sword Force was more agile and unpredictable, and it could also leverage the weight of the Thick-Backed Saber itself to kill opponents. The third was the rotation of True Qi. After being rotated within the Meridians, True Qi, when infused into the blade, would unleash astonishing destructive power.
Zhaang Ye’s Cultivation was still low. Of these three rotating powers, he could only practice the first two for now. As for how to make his True Qi rotate, Zhaang Ye had not yet even considered the problem.
None of the three rotating powers were easy to master. To successfully cultivate all three and merge them into one would require a long time and countless life-and-death trials. freewebnøvel.coɱ
SWISH! SWISH! Zhaang Ye unleashed two final slashes, killing two Robber Ants equivalent in strength to the Martial Arts Third Layer Middle Stage in one fell swoop. He turned to look at the Mammoth and was suddenly taken aback.
He saw the Mammoth standing blankly within the Tribulation Ant Nest. Its golden fur was moving on its own, despite there being no wind. Streams of invisible airflow swept over its body, and the Robber Ants nearby were all sent flying by the strong currents.
After a moment of shock, Zhaang Ye immediately noticed that the Heaven and Earth Essence Qi around him was faintly flowing toward the Mammoth. At that point, Zhaang Ye understood at once: the Mammoth was about to advance!
Since entering the Ant Robbing Plain, the Mammoth had eaten an untold number of Robber Ants. After devouring them time and time again, its power had finally reached a critical point, and it began to advance.
’This guy... its power increases so fast!’ Zhaang Ye felt a pang of envy. He sheathed the Thick-Backed Saber on his back and quickly walked toward the Mammoth.
When the Mammoth advanced, all the Heaven and Earth Essence Qi in the vicinity would gather, forming a visible layer of energy around its body. At a time like this, if one stayed close to the Mammoth, they could take the opportunity to absorb the Heaven and Earth Essence Qi. freewebnøvel.com
The Heaven and Earth Essence Qi swarmed in, growing denser and denser. The last time the Mammoth had advanced, the Heaven and Earth Essence Qi, while dense, was only just thick enough to be visible to the naked eye. Now that its power had increased significantly, its advancement required even more. The constantly surging Heaven and Earth Essence Qi was as thick as water.
Immersed in this incredibly rich Heaven and Earth Essence Qi, Zhaang Ye had only to circulate his Cultivation Technique slightly, and the energy poured endlessly into his body. The True Qi in his Meridians and Dantian increased at a startling rate.
Zhaang Ye’s power had been at the Mid-Tier of Martial Arts Third Layer for some time. After this period of battle and Cultivation, he was on the verge of breaking through to the Late-stage Martial Arts Third Layer at any moment. Now, immersed in this dense Heaven and Earth Essence Qi, Zhaang Ye had only to complete a few Circulations before the True Qi in his body increased by a large amount.
When the True Qi inside the body increased, it had to be compressed to make it more condensed.
The True Qi circulated through him, compressed by his Dantian before flowing back into his Meridians to nourish his entire body. After this cycle repeated for several Circulations, Zhaang Ye suddenly felt a tremor. All the True Qi inside him had been condensed to a certain point, and his Cultivation had broken through from the Martial Arts Third Layer Middle Stage to the Late-stage Martial Arts Third Layer.
After the True Qi was condensed, his Dantian felt somewhat empty. Zhaang Ye then began absorbing Heaven and Earth Essence Qi from the outside world again, converting it into his own True Qi via his Dantian.
What Martial Artists refined was Heaven and Earth Essence Qi, using their Dantian as a furnace to transform it into their own True Qi. The terms Early Stage, Middle Stage, Late Stage, and Peak in the Martial Dao referred to the degree of condensation of one’s True Qi.
At its core, True Qi was a type of qi; the more condensed it was, the greater its power. Legendary Immortals could even cultivate their qi until it materialized, forming a Golden Core and allowing them to roam freely between heaven and earth.
With the help of the seemingly endless Heaven and Earth Essence Qi, Zhaang Ye took just under an hour to completely refill his Dantian. At this moment, he was only a hair’s breadth away from the Peak of Martial Arts Third Layer.
Just then, the boundless Heaven and Earth Essence Qi continued to surge in. Zhaang Ye pondered for a moment and decided to keep pushing—to charge toward the Peak of Martial Arts Third Layer.
Zhaang Ye based his decision on two considerations. First, the amount of Heaven and Earth Essence Qi he needed for his own Cultivation was insignificant compared to the endless supply. In other words, even if he continued to cultivate, it wouldn’t affect the Mammoth’s advancement. Second, his Dragon Elephant Skill had already reached the 4th Layer, and he had eaten that nameless fruit in the Young Elephant Trial Arena. His body and Meridians were much stronger than an ordinary person’s. Therefore, after breaking through to the Late-stage Martial Arts Third Layer, he could try to break through again without worrying about damaging his body.
Without hesitation, Zhaang Ye entered a state of Cultivation once more. On one hand, he continuously absorbed Heaven and Earth Essence Qi, converting the endless supply into his own True Qi. On the other, he circulated the converted True Qi for a full Circulation before compressing it in his Dantian, making it purer and more condensed.
With compression after compression, Zhaang Ye felt his Meridians swell to the bursting point. His body felt as if it would explode under the pressure of the incredibly condensed True Qi.
HUMMM!
Zhaang Ye’s Meridians trembled slightly. The last wisp of True Qi in his body was finally compressed and refined by his Dantian. The condensed True Qi circulated slowly through his body, feeling as if it could erupt with power at any moment.
’That was a close call! Thank goodness I practice the Dragon Elephant Skill. Otherwise, there’s no way I could have advanced to the Peak of Martial Arts Third Layer in one go!’ Zhaang Ye slowly withdrew his power, feeling a secret sense of relief.
After an ordinary person’s True Qi condensed, they would need to spend a period of time allowing their Meridians and Dantian to adapt to the dense True Qi. In other words, after a Martial Artist at the Martial Arts Third Layer Middle Stage broke through to the Late-stage Martial Arts Third Layer, they would have to let their Dantian and Meridians acclimate to the new True Qi before they could attempt another breakthrough. But because Zhaang Ye cultivated the Dragon Elephant Skill, his Dantian and Meridians were much stronger than an ordinary person’s. That was why he was able to break through from the Martial Arts Third Layer Middle Stage all the way to the Peak of Martial Arts Third Layer in one go.
After reaching the Peak of Martial Arts Third Layer, however, even Zhaang Ye didn’t dare attempt another breakthrough. The next breakthrough would mean advancing to the Martial Arts Fourth Layer. Advancing from the Martial Arts Third Layer to the Martial Arts Fourth Layer was a major expansion of the Dantian and Meridians. Zhaang Ye was not yet prepared for this. If he forced a breakthrough, the only result would be his Dantian self-destructing.
